Novo Nordisk A/S News Summary

Here are the key news stories impacting Novo Nordisk A/S this week:

  • Positive Sentiment: Wegovy succeeds in pediatric obesity trial: In the Phase 3 STEP Young study, 40.4% of children ages 6 to under 12 treated with once-weekly semaglutide were no longer classified as having obesity after 68 weeks, compared with 0% in the placebo group. The trial met its primary endpoint, with no new safety concerns reported involving growth or puberty. The results could support a future label expansion and open a significant new market for Wegovy.   • Negative Sentiment: Two cardiovascular trials were halted: Novo discontinued two Phase 3 trials of experimental IL-6 drug ziltivekimab after disappointing results, weakening its diversification strategy and reinforcing concerns that the company is overly dependent on Ozempic, Wegovy and related products. About Novo Nordisk A/S

(Free Report)

Novo Nordisk A/S is a Danish healthcare company headquartered in Bagsværd, Denmark. Founded in 1923, the company develops and manufactures pharmaceutical products focused primarily on diabetes and obesity care, as well as treatments for rare blood disorders and growth disorders.

Its diabetes portfolio includes insulin products and medicines in the glucagon-like peptide-1 (GLP-1) class, including Ozempic, Rybelsus and Wegovy. The company also offers treatments for obesity, hemophilia and other rare conditions, along with growth hormone therapies.
